You Jin Kim is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Physiology and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. According to data from OpenAlex, You Jin Kim has authored 85 papers receiving a total of 1.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Molecular Biology, 18 papers in Physiology and 17 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. Recurrent topics in You Jin Kim’s work include Nutritional Studies and Diet (14 papers), Diet and metabolism studies (7 papers) and Fatty Acid Research and Health (6 papers). You Jin Kim is often cited by papers focused on Nutritional Studies and Diet (14 papers), Diet and metabolism studies (7 papers) and Fatty Acid Research and Health (6 papers). You Jin Kim coll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and The Netherlands. You Jin Kim's co-authors include Jasminka Z. Ilich, Oran Kwon, Owen Kelly, Ji Yeon Kim, Naoko Taguchi, Maria T. Spicer, Kim McDonough, Jennifer C. Gilman, Hyesook Kim and Nicole Tracy–Ventura and has published in prestigious journals such as Advanced Materials, Circulation and American Journal of Clinical Nutrition.
